Compare all specifications:
1973 Daihatsu Consorte | 2005 Mazda B3000 | |
Make | Daihatsu | Mazda |
Model | Consorte | B3000 |
Year Released | 1973 | 2005 |
Body Type | Sedan | Pickup |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 958 cc | 2966 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 57 HP | 154 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 4000 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 68 mm | 89 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 66 mm | 80 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 9.1:1 |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 670 kg | 1552 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3650 mm | 5130 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1460 mm | 1770 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1390 mm | 1650 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2170 mm | 3200 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 43 L | 74 L |
